sWe study linear hyperbolic systems of pseudo-differential equations with nonsmooth, possibly discontinuous symbols and distributional data. This note initiates an approach whereby solutions are constructed in the dual of the Colombeau algebra of generalized functions. We compute the generalized wave front set of the solution to a transport equation with discontinuous propagation speed and delta functions as initial data. The generalized wave front set turns out to have a more refined and informative structure than the wavefront set of the corresponding distributional limit.
